Cjb020598 Posted July 16, 2016 Posted July 16, 2016 As I was casting my daiwa tatula I accidentally engaged the pinion gear by hitting the handle with my hand. It seemed to have damaged a tooth on my drive gear. I was wondering if any of you have ever experienced something like this? Quote
Molay1292 Posted July 16, 2016 Posted July 16, 2016 Yes, check and make sure that the pin in the spool shaft is not bent, if it is change it first. It can cause some problems that feel like a bad gear. Quote

FordsnFishin Posted July 17, 2016 Posted July 17, 2016 Yes. I have a bad habit of accidently engaging or not fully pressing the button down. While in mid cast that is, which runs the drag and usually causes the reels to make a weird noise. Broke the pinion gear on my curado E, a month back doing this. Was during a killer hybrid bass bite, 25+ fish a hour. Burning deep cranks, so I was trying to really wing them out there. Didn't get button fully engaged, and instantly the reel made an odd noise. Able to fish the rest of the day with it. Broke down that night and found I shattered a tooth off the gear. $13 part from shimano and 2 weeks later and reels back in good shape. Quote
